What Are Your Options For Waterproofing A Your Business's Floor?

Luckily, there are a couple of relatively simple strategies that can be used to waterproof your business's floors. For example, applying a sealant will help to prevent moisture from seeping into the concrete and causing it to crack. However, these sealants will gradually start to wear down, which can compromise the protection that it offers. As a result, it will be important for you to make sure to have sealants applied every few years to help make sure that your business's floors are as protected as possible.

If you are wanting a more durable solution, you should consider having the floor coated with polyurethane. This is a thick rubber-like layer that is applied to the floor. It is waterproof and resistant to scratching.

How Do You Maintain Your Waterproofing Solution?

Regardless of whether you have opted for a sealant or a polyurethane coating, you will need to make sure that you are properly maintaining it. Luckily, this will usually be a relatively simple task to do. One of the most important things that you can do to keep your waterproofing solution effective is to keep it clean. If you fail to keep the floor clean, it can be possible for dirt, grease and other substances to weaken the effectiveness of your waterproofing efforts. By cleaning the floor, you can remove these substances before they are able to compromise your floor's protection. However, make sure that you use a cleaning solution that is marked as being safe for sealants or polyurethane coatings. Using the wrong cleaning solution can wash away sealants or create holes in polyurethane, but this can be avoided by simply checking the labeling to make sure it is compatible.
